Key Points:

  • Sandra Bullock revealed that she kept her late partner Bryan Randall's ALS diagnosis private at his request, which led to her feeling isolated during his illness.
  • Randall, who died in 2023 at age 57, asked Bullock not to share his health battle, a wish she honored despite the emotional toll it took on her.
  • Bullock initially managed the secrecy with support only from her sister Gesine Bullock-Prado, finding it increasingly difficult to cope alone.
  • The actress, mother of two, explained that she usually prefers to keep her personal struggles private to avoid affecting others negatively.
  • Bullock reflected that remaining silent about Randall’s illness was ultimately a way to respect his wishes, even though it was a challenging experience for her.
